Where is the amplifier on a Lexus lx470?

The amplifier on a Lexus LX470 is typically located under the passenger seat. However, it’s worth noting that some owners have reported not finding the amplifier in that location, suggesting that it may have been removed or relocated. If you are unable to locate the amplifier under the passenger seat, you may need to consult a Lexus dealership or a professional car audio installer for further assistance.

How many gears does a lx470 have?

Used 2005 Lexus LX 470 – Specs & Features

Drivetrain
Transmission 5-speed automatic
Drive type Four wheel drive
Full time 4WD Standard
Hi-lo gear selection Standard

Can you hook up an amp to a factory radio?

To add an amp, you’ll have to use the factory amplifiers’ outputs for your aftermarket amp’s high-level inputs. Make sure it can handle at least 12V, otherwise you’ll need to use a line output converter (LOC) for the amp’s input.

How do I know if my speaker has a built in amplifier?

There are a few ways:

  1. If it’s described as “powered” or “active”, that means it has an amplifier built in.
  2. If it has a power cord, it probably has an amplifier built in because there’s virtually no other reason a speaker would need a power cord.
  3. You can look at the connectors on the speaker.

How do I connect my amp to factory speakers?

The best way to connect it to a factory system is to tap into the stereo’s speaker outputs for the amp’s input signal. Then send the amp’s outputs back to the stereo’s harness, and on to the speakers through the factory wiring.

Where is the amp on the lx470?

Best Answer. It is located under the passengers front seat. Move seat all the way up, remove plastic covers at base of seat. There is a bolt under each side.
